Overview
We are looking for Machine Learning Researchers to join Susquehanna’s growing ML group. This team will apply machine learning techniques to forecasting opportunities including time series applications, natural language understanding and more. The team will be responsible for spearheading the application of deep learning to our daily trading activity.
In this role you will collaborate with other researchers, developers, and traders to improve existing strategies and conduct research and development applying new algorithms designed for scalable deployment. You will use your software development and Machine learning skills to find signal in one of the highest quality data sets in the industry, and develop automation tools to enhance our research and system development.
This work will be challenging, fast-paced, and competitive. Your interest and drive to apply cutting-edge machine learning techniques to large financial data sets will enable this team to expand quantitative research at Susquehanna.
What to Expect:
- Similar to a research environment, you will write code, use the latest machine learning tools, run experiments, and generally develop techniques and processes to improve our understanding of how data influences the trading environment
- Invent new techniques when necessary to deal with the specific problems
- Collaborate with teams of researchers and traders in our offices around the world to design and train ML models
- Use a rigorous scientific method to develop sophisticated trading models and shape our insights into how the markets will behave
- Create and test complex trading ideas and partner with our engineers to test your hypotheses
What we’re looking for
- Ph.D. or graduate degree in Computer Science, Statistics, Machine Learning, Physics, Applied Mathematics or related field
- Professional experience in building and applying machine learning techniques
- Strong programming skills in Python and/or C++
- Experience working and analyzing time series and reference data
- Demonstrated experience working with and drawing conclusions from large datasets
- Experience using Pytorch and/or Tensorflow in a production environment
